Serial Ports Tests — Check the computer's interface with external devices
connected through the serial ports
Parallel Port Tests — Check the computer's interface with external devices
connected through the parallel port
Network Interface Tests — Verify the basic operation of the network inter-
face controller, including read and write access to its registers and internal
transmit and receive capability

Diskette-Based Diagnostics

The OptiPlex GXa systems use either diskette-based or server-based (EM sys-
tems only) diagnostics. The OptiPlex NX systems use either server-based, hard-
disk–based or optionally diskette-based diagnostics using an external diskette-
drive kit connected to the computer as shown in Figure 2-1 and described in the
following procedure.
The diskette-based diagnostics contains the same tests as the server-based and
hard-disk–based diagnostics. These tests aid in troubleshooting all major com-
ponents of the computer.
CAUTION: To prevent damage to the original diagnostics diskette,
always use a backup copy of the diagnostics diskette when servicing a
user's computer. Dell recommends that users make several copies of the
original diskette to ensure that one is always available.
